Menyesuaikan heatmap
Seaborn mendukung beberapa jenis kustomisasi tambahan untuk meningkatkan keluaran heatmap. Pada latihan ini, kita akan tetap menggunakan data Daily Show yang tersimpan dalam variabel df, tetapi kita akan menyesuaikan keluarannya.
Latihan ini adalah bagian dari kursus
Visualisasi Data Lanjutan dengan Seaborn
Petunjuk latihan
- Buat tabel crosstab dari
GroupdanYEAR - Buat heatmap dari data menggunakan palet
BuGn - Nonaktifkan
cbardan tingkatkanlinewidthmenjadi 0.3
Latihan interaktif praktis
Cobalah latihan ini dengan menyelesaikan kode contoh berikut.
# Create the crosstab DataFrame
pd_crosstab = pd.crosstab(df["Group"], df["____"])
# Plot a heatmap of the table with no color bar and using the BuGn palette
sns.heatmap(pd_crosstab, cbar=____, cmap="____", linewidths=____)
# Rotate tick marks for visibility
plt.yticks(rotation=0)
plt.xticks(rotation=90)
#Show the plot
plt.show()
plt.clf()